My Canon S2IS takes 30fps 640x480 video with stereo sound. It saves the video as uncompresed AVI files. I have full use of the 12X optical zoom while capturing video and zooming is 100% silent. Autofocus during video is fast, and there's always the manual focus option. The video quality in good lighting is as good or better than an average camcorder in my opinion.
There's even a newer S3IS that has better low light sensitivity, and a Canon S4IS could be unleashed within the next month.
Every single time I needed quality video capture, it's never let me down. I can even shoot video with any setting on the camera, including super macro. Macro insect vidoes look great!
Oh and it's a great digital camera too. So don't think there's nothing out there now. My S2IS is a over a year old!

Your Canon takes 30fps at 640x480
This chip takes 60fps at 2921x2184
That's a HUGE difference
You realize 640x480 is a 0.3 megapixel image.....the Sony is 6.4 megapixels. So no, your Canon does nothing like this.
